Flight Options and Airlines
Several airlines operate flights from DFW to DEN, including American Airlines, United Airlines, and Frontier Airlines. Each airline offers its unique set of benefits, such as in-flight amenities, loyalty programs, and competitive pricing. For instance, American Airlines provides an extensive network of flights, with multiple daily departures, while United Airlines offers a more personalized travel experience with its premium cabins. Frontier Airlines, on the other hand, is a budget-friendly option with affordable fares and optional add-ons. Non-Stop Flights vs. Connecting Flights
When traveling from DFW to DEN, you have the option to choose between non-stop flights and connecting flights. Non-stop flights are ideal for those who value convenience and time-saving, as they eliminate the need for layovers and potential delays. On the other hand, connecting flights can be more affordable and offer a wider range of itinerary options. Getting Around Denver
Once you arrive in Denver, you’ll have several options for getting around the city. The airport is conveniently located near the city center, and you can take a taxi, Uber, or Lyft to your destination. Alternatively, consider renting a car or using public transportation, such as the RTD bus system.
